js的cdn是什么,js cdn加速原理

JS的CDN(内容分发网络)是指将JavaScript代码文件部署在全球分布的服务器节点上,通过智能路由技术让用户从距离最近的节点获取资源,从而显著降低加载延迟、提升网页性能并减轻源站压力的服务架构。

js的cdn是什么

在2026年的Web开发环境中,前端性能优化已从“可选项”转变为“必选项”,随着Web应用复杂度的指数级上升,JavaScript文件体积普遍突破500KB甚至达到MB级别,传统的单点源站架构已无法应对高并发下的带宽瓶颈,CDN不仅是加速工具,更是保障用户体验(UX)和核心Web指标(CWV)的关键基础设施。

核心机制与价值解析

理解JS CDN的价值,需从技术原理与实际收益两个维度拆解,它并非简单的文件存储,而是基于边缘计算的动态分发系统。

技术原理:边缘节点与智能调度

CDN通过在全球部署数以万计的边缘节点(Edge Nodes),构建起一张覆盖全网的分布式网络,当用户请求某个JS文件时,DNS解析系统会将请求指向距离用户物理位置或网络跳数最近的边缘节点,而非遥远的源服务器。

  • 就近访问:减少数据在网络骨干网中的传输距离,降低RTT(往返时间)。
  • 缓存命中:静态JS文件一旦缓存到边缘节点,后续请求无需回源,直接返回本地缓存,响应速度通常在毫秒级。
  • 负载均衡:当某一区域流量激增时,系统自动将流量分发至其他空闲节点,避免单点故障。

核心收益:性能与成本的双重优化

根据【中国信息通信研究院】发布的《2026年中国Web性能白皮书》数据显示,采用主流公共CDN服务后,首屏加载时间平均缩短40%-60%,JavaScript解析执行时间(TTI)提升显著。

  1. 提升加载速度:对于用户而言,更快的JS加载意味着更少的白屏时间和更流畅的交互体验。
  2. 减轻源站压力:源站无需处理大量静态资源请求,可专注于业务逻辑处理,降低服务器带宽成本。
  3. 提高可用性:即使源站宕机,边缘节点仍可提供缓存资源,保障网站基本可用。

主流JS CDN服务对比与选型策略

2026年,国内CDN市场已形成“公共免费”与“商业付费”并存的格局,开发者需根据项目规模、预算及安全需求进行选型。

公共CDN:适合中小型项目

公共CDN由大型科技公司提供,免费开放常用库,适合个人开发者、博客及小型企业项目。

js的cdn是什么

服务商 代表库示例 优势 局限性
BootCDN jQuery, Bootstrap 稳定、国内访问快 库更新速度略滞后,无高级功能
Jsdelivr Vue, React 全球节点覆盖广,支持npm包 国内部分地区可能受网络波动影响
cdnjs Lodash, Moment 资源极其丰富,国际化程度高 国内访问速度不稳定,需配合其他加速

专家建议:对于依赖jQuery等老旧库的项目,BootCDN仍是稳妥之选;若项目面向全球用户,Jsdelivr的综合性价比更高。

商业CDN:适合大型企业级应用

对于对安全性、定制化及SLA(服务等级协议)有严格要求的企业,阿里云、酷番云、Cloudflare等商业CDN是首选。

  • 阿里云CDN:国内节点覆盖最广,符合工信部备案要求,适合国内业务为主的企业。
  • 酷番云CDN:与微信生态整合紧密,适合小程序及H5页面加速。
  • Cloudflare:全球节点优势明显,提供WAF(Web应用防火墙)集成,适合出海业务。

选型关键指标

在2026年,选型时不应仅关注价格,更需考量以下E-E-A-T(经验、专业、权威、可信)要素:

  1. 节点覆盖与延迟:查询服务商提供的全球节点地图,测试目标用户所在地的平均延迟。
  2. 缓存策略灵活性:是否支持自定义缓存规则,如基于URL参数的差异化缓存。
  3. 安全能力:是否集成HTTPS强制跳转、CSP(内容安全策略)支持及防篡改功能。
  4. 技术支持响应:付费用户是否享有7×24小时专属技术支持,故障响应时间是否在SLA承诺范围内。

实战部署与最佳实践

部署JS CDN并非简单替换URL,需遵循规范以确保兼容性与安全性。

协议无关引用

使用https://开头或省略协议头()引用资源,避免混合内容警告。

<!-- 推荐写法 -->
<script src="https://cdn.jsdelivr.net/npm/vue@3/dist/vue.global.prod.js"></script>

版本锁定与完整性校验

为防止资源被篡改或意外更新导致故障,务必使用特定版本号并校验SRI(Subresource Integrity)。

js的cdn是什么

<script src="https://cdn.jsdelivr.net/npm/jquery@3.6.0/dist/jquery.min.js" 
        integrity="sha384-vtKS..." 
        crossorigin="anonymous"></script>

本地回退机制

当CDN不可用时,提供本地资源作为后备,确保服务连续性。

<script src="https://cdn.example.com/lib.js"></script>
<script>window.jQuery || document.write('<script src="/local/lib.js"></script>')</script>

常见问题解答

Q1: 2026年使用公共CDN是否还存在安全风险?
A: 公共CDN本身是安全的,但需警惕“供应链攻击”,建议始终使用SRI校验,并定期审计引入的第三方库,避免引入被恶意篡改的脚本。

Q2: 国内访问Jsdelivr速度不稳定怎么办?
A: 可考虑使用Jsdelivr的国内镜像服务(如cdn.jsdelivr.fastly.net),或切换至BootCDN、阿里云CDN等国内服务商,以获得更稳定的访问体验。

Q3: 商业CDN的价格如何计算?
A: 2026年主流商业CDN多采用“流量+请求次数”混合计费模式,对于静态JS文件,请求次数占比高,建议关注服务商的“请求单价”及是否提供包年包月优惠套餐。

互动引导:您的项目中目前使用哪种CDN服务?在部署过程中是否遇到过缓存失效或兼容性问题?欢迎在评论区分享您的实战经验。

参考文献

  1. 中国信息通信研究院. (2026). 《中国Web性能白皮书2026》. 北京: 中国信通院.
  2. Cloudflare Team. (2025). 《Edge Computing: The Future of Web Delivery》. Cloudflare Research Blog.
  3. 阿里云文档中心. (2026). 《CDN缓存配置最佳实践》. 杭州: 阿里巴巴集团.
  4. W3C. (2024). 《Subresource Integrity (SRI) Specification》. World Wide Web Consortium.

首发原创文章,作者:世雄 - 原生数据库架构专家,如若转载,请注明出处:https://idctop.com/article/202841.html

(0)
上一篇 2026年5月18日 10:42
下一篇 2026年5月18日 10:46

相关推荐

  • 服务器安不上程序怎么办?服务器无法安装软件怎么解决

    服务器安不上程序的根源往往集中在环境依赖缺失、权限配置不当、资源耗尽或安装包损坏这四大维度,通过标准化环境检测与依赖重构即可精准破局,服务器安不上程序的核心诱因排查当遭遇部署卡壳,切忌盲目重试,根据2026年云原生运维白皮书统计,6%的安装失败并非硬件故障,而是软件层冲突,精准定位需从以下层级切入:运行环境与依……

    2026年4月28日
    2000
  • 国内外智慧金融有哪些成功应用案例?智慧金融应用案例解析

    国内外智慧金融的深度实践与应用洞察智慧金融,深度融合人工智能、大数据、区块链、云计算等前沿科技,正在全球范围内深刻重塑金融服务模式,其核心价值在于提升效率、优化体验、精准风控、拓展边界,为金融机构、企业和个人用户创造前所未有的价值,国内外众多机构已展开丰富实践,国内智慧金融的典型落地场景智能风控与反欺诈:蚂蚁集……

    2026年2月15日
    13300
  • 清华大模型智谱怎么样?一篇讲透智谱AI没你想的复杂

    清华系智谱AI的核心逻辑并不在于“高深莫测”的技术堆砌,而在于其对“认知智能”本质的精准回归与工程化落地,智谱大模型之所以能成为国内头部玩家的核心原因,在于其坚持GLM预训练架构路线,通过“通用预训练+指令微调”的高效范式,实现了从千亿参数到万亿参数的跨越,并在API开放生态与行业落地中找到了商业闭环的最佳平衡……

    2026年3月19日
    11300
  • 大模型资料汇总有哪些?大模型入门资料大全推荐

    大模型技术的核心逻辑并不晦涩,其本质是基于海量数据的概率预测与模式匹配,掌握大模型的关键在于构建清晰的知识框架,而非陷入复杂的数学公式泥潭,大模型的学习路径完全可以从应用层反向推导至原理层,通过实践驱动理论认知,这一过程比传统软件开发更依赖数据思维与提示词工程, 只要理清数据、算法、算力与应用四个维度的关系,就……

    2026年3月15日
    10000
  • 计算卡AI大模型最新版有哪些优势?计算卡AI大模型最新版怎么选

    在当前人工智能技术飞速迭代的背景下,算力基础设施已成为决定AI大模型性能上限的关键因素,计算卡作为算力的核心载体,其技术演进直接决定了模型训练的效率与推理的成本, 最新一代的计算卡在架构设计、显存带宽、互联技术以及能效比方面均实现了突破性进展,这不仅解决了传统算力瓶颈,更为大模型的规模化落地提供了坚实的硬件保障……

    2026年3月2日
    13900
  • 服务器存储空间不够了怎么办,服务器磁盘空间不足怎么清理?

    当服务器存储空间不够了,最精准的解决策略是:立即执行冷热数据分层迁移释放局部空间,同时根据业务增长曲线,在云原生存储扩容与本地硬件升级之间做出成本最优解,而非盲目扩容,存储空间告急的底层逻辑与致命影响空间耗尽不仅仅是“装不下”存储空间的枯竭往往呈指数级恶化,作为IT运维的“沉默杀手”,它不仅导致新数据写入失败……

    2026年4月29日
    2400
  • 国内大数据厂商哪家好?最新排名前十推荐

    国内大数据厂商在推动中国数字化转型中发挥着核心作用,提供从数据采集、存储到智能分析的全套解决方案,帮助企业提升运营效率和决策水平,这些厂商凭借本地化优势、技术创新和生态构建,正成为全球大数据领域的重要力量,国内大数据厂商的概述与重要性国内大数据厂商主要指专注于大数据技术研发和服务的中国企业,如阿里云、腾讯云、华……

    云计算 2026年2月13日
    17000
  • cdn网络节点部署算法,cdn节点怎么部署

    CDN网络节点部署算法的核心结论是:通过结合强化学习与实时流量预测的动态调度模型,实现毫秒级路由优化,相比传统静态DNS解析,可将首屏加载时间降低40%以上,并显著提升高并发场景下的节点命中率与资源利用率,在2026年的数字基础设施环境中,内容分发网络(CDN)已不再仅仅是简单的缓存服务器集群,而是演变为具备边……

    2026年5月17日
    1000
  • 大模型能关吗?大模型可以关闭吗?

    大模型不仅能关,而且在特定场景下必须“关”,但这并非简单的断电操作,而是一个涉及技术架构、成本控制与合规安全的系统性工程,核心结论是:大模型的“关”包含“物理关闭”与“逻辑关闭”两个维度,企业需要建立分级熔断与休眠机制,以实现资源节约与风险止损的双重目标, 物理层面的“硬关闭”:算力资源的即时止损对于大多数企业……

    2026年3月13日
    10100
  • 如何搭建国外服务器?完整视频教程详解

    核心解决方案与专业实践跨国视频传输的核心瓶颈在于物理距离造成的网络延迟与带宽限制,专业解决方案需融合CDN加速、高效传输协议优化及存储架构设计, 突破瓶颈:专业级跨国视频传输方案全球CDN(内容分发网络)部署:原理: 将视频内容缓存至遍布全球的边缘节点(Edge Servers),用户访问时,自动从地理距离最近……

    2026年2月7日
    12300

发表回复

您的邮箱地址不会被公开。 必填项已用 * 标注